 THE Australian Under-19 cricket side easily defeated PNG A by 199 runs in a 50-over match at Brisbane Grammar School last Wednesday. 

After a surprise defeat to PNG A the day before, the U19s bounced back with a vengeance, smashing PNG A to all parts of the Brisbane Grammar School Oval. 

Batting first they posted a massive score of 376/7. 

Sam Harper from Victoria was the main destroyer, scoring a classy 130 off 109 balls while Jaron Morgan (89) and Patrick Page (50) who made quick-fire half-centuries. Once again, Chad Soper was the stand out bowler for the PNG A, taking 3 for 69 off his 10 overs. 

 In reply, PNG A struggled to get any momentum in the innings, losing wickets at regular intervals to be eventually bowled out for 177. 

Vani Vagi Morea held the innings together, scoring 88 runs off 101 balls. Hiri Hiri was the other key contributor with the bat scoring an unbeaten 23 runs. 

 “It was a convincing win by the Australian team,”  Cricket PNG head coach, Dipak Patel said. 

Their fielders backed up their bowers very well.”
